"Fells" Meaning

Fells is a noun that refers to a high area of land, typically with rocky or mountainous terrain, in the north of England. It can also refer to a type of hill or mountain.

Fellowship

speak

Fellowship refers to a close and friendly association or community of people who share common interests, goals, or values. It can also describe a fraternal or brotherly relationship between people. In some contexts, it can also refer to a formal or academic association of people who work together on a project or share a common purpose, such as a research fellowship or a literary fellowship.
